The typical inquiry regarding orthodontic treatment expenses focuses on the projected monthly outlay. This encompasses not only the overall cost of braces but also the structured payment plans available, often spread over the treatment duration. For instance, a total treatment cost of $5,000 financed over 24 months would result in approximate monthly payments of $208, excluding potential interest.
Understanding projected monthly expenses is crucial for budgeting and financial planning. This allows individuals to incorporate orthodontic treatment into their finances without undue hardship.
